What Are Mortgage Loan Pre-Approvals?

A home loan pre-approval serves as a stamp of approval from lenders confirming your financial readiness to buy a home. Before you get pre-approved, the lender will evaluate your debt-to-income ratio and creditworthiness. Upon approval, you will receive a statement that serves as their conditional commitment to lending you money to buy your home while also showing how much they are willing to give you.

Pre-approval Vs Prequalification - What's The Difference?

A prequalification gives you a rough idea of how much you can borrow based on what you tell the lender about your finances. Pre-approval, on the other hand, means the lender has checked and confirmed your financial information, giving you a conditional thumbs-up for a specific loan amount.

When Should You Get Pre-Approved?

You can get approved for a mortgage in as little as one business day if your paperwork is in order, while other lenders may take longer. Pre-approvals are usually valid for 90 days. However, some lenders may keep it valid for 30 or 60 days.

We recommend you start before looking for a home to ensure you can make an offer on the home you like on time.

Do Pre-approvals Affect Your Credit Score?

Before you get preapproved for a mortgage, lenders carry out a hard pull of your credit to check your score, temporarily lowering it by a few points. Pre-Approval Costs in 95042 Zip Code, California

You may be wondering if you need to pay money to get pre-approved for a mortgage loan in 95042 Zip Code, California. That depends on the lender you choose to work with. Some do it for free, while others demand a non-refundable application fee you must pay upfront, whether you get approved or not.

Steps to Get Pre-Approved for a Mortgage

Getting pre-approved for a mortgage in the 95042 zip code, California, is a crucial first step in the home buying process. It helps you understand your budget and shows sellers you're a serious buyer. At Summit Lending, our experienced loan officers guide you through every step. Here's a clear outline of the process:

  1. Gather Necessary Financial Documents: Start by collecting key documents that demonstrate your financial stability. This includes recent pay stubs or income statements, the last two years of tax returns, and at least two months of bank statements. If you're self-employed, you'll need additional business financials. These documents help lenders assess your ability to repay the loan. For more on preparing for pre-approval, visit our resources.
  2. Check Your Credit Score and Understand Requirements: Review your credit report to know your score, as it significantly impacts loan terms and interest rates. Most lenders require a minimum credit score of 620 for conventional loans, but higher scores can unlock better options. Use free credit monitoring services to check for errors. Required Documents and Eligibility Criteria

To get pre-approved for a mortgage loan in the 95042 zip code, California, you'll need to provide several key documents to verify your financial situation. At Summit Lending, our experienced loan officers guide you through this process to ensure everything is in order for a smooth approval.

Essential Documents Needed

  • Proof of Income: Recent pay stubs for the last 30 days, W-2 forms for the past two years, and tax returns (personal and business if self-employed). These help us assess your earning stability for loans like purchase loans or refinance loans in California.
  • Employment Verification: A letter from your employer confirming your position, salary, and length of employment, or contact details for your HR department. This is crucial for first-time home buyers exploring options at our First Time Home Buyers page.
  • Asset Statements: Bank statements for the last two months showing savings, investments, and other assets. This verifies your down payment sources and reserves, especially important for construction loans in the 95042 area.
  • Debt Obligations: A list of all monthly debts, including credit card statements, auto loans, student loans, and other liabilities. We'll review these to calculate your overall financial health.

Basic Eligibility Factors for California Loans

Eligibility for pre-approval in California, including the 95042 zip code, depends on several factors tailored to state regulations. Here's what to expect:

  • Credit Score Minimums: Generally, a minimum FICO score of 620 is required for conventional loans, though higher scores (above 740) unlock better rates. Check our Loan Calculator to see how your score impacts payments.
  • Debt-to-Income Ratios (DTI): Your front-end DTI (housing costs) should be under 28%, and back-end DTI (all debts) under 36%. For FHA loans common in California, these can be more flexible up to 43% or higher with strong compensating factors.
  • Down Payment Expectations: Expect 3-20% depending on the loan type—3% for conventional first-time buyers, 3.5% for FHA, or 20% to avoid PMI. For commercial loans or reverse loans, requirements differ; visit our Mortgage Loans page for details.

Understanding Pre-Approval Amounts and Terms

Getting pre-approved for a mortgage is a crucial step in the home buying process, especially in the 95042 zip code area of California. At Summit Lending, we help you understand how pre-approval amounts are determined and what terms to expect. This knowledge empowers you to shop confidently for your dream home.

Pre-approval amounts are calculated based on several key factors, including your income, credit score, debt-to-income ratio, and current market interest rates. Lenders assess your financial stability to determine how much you can afford to borrow. For instance, a higher income and strong credit score can lead to a larger pre-approval amount, while favorable market rates can make monthly payments more manageable. To get a personalized estimate, use our Loan Calculator tool, which incorporates up-to-date interest rates.

The validity period of a pre-approval letter typically lasts 60-90 days, depending on the lender and market conditions. During this time, you can actively search for properties without the pre-approval expiring. If your financial situation changes or rates shift significantly, you may need to renew the pre-approval. Local Considerations for 95042 Zip Code

When getting pre-approved for a mortgage loan in the 95042 zip code of Sunnyvale, California, it's essential to understand the local factors that can influence your borrowing process. Located in Santa Clara County, this area is part of the vibrant Silicon Valley, where high home values often necessitate specialized financing options.

California offers several state-specific lending programs designed to assist homebuyers, such as the CalHFA programs, which provide down payment assistance and favorable terms for first-time buyers. These can be particularly beneficial in competitive markets like Sunnyvale. For more details on how these programs integrate with our services, explore our First Time Home Buyers resources.

Property taxes in Santa Clara County are calculated at about 1.25% of the assessed value, which can add up significantly given the median home prices exceeding $1.5 million in 95042. This underscores the importance of factoring in these costs during pre-approval. Use our Loan Calculator to estimate your total monthly payments, including taxes.

Navigating the local market in Sunnyvale requires awareness of its fast-paced nature, with homes often selling above asking price. Due to elevated property values, many buyers in this zip code may need jumbo loans for purchases over conforming limits.
